// Licensed to the .NET Foundation under one or more agreements. // The .NET Foundation licenses this file to you under the MIT license. // See the LICENSE file in the project root for more information. using System; using System.Collections.Immutable; using System.Composition; using System.Linq; using System.Threading; using System.Threading.Tasks; using Microsoft.CodeAnalysis.CodeActions; using Microsoft.CodeAnalysis.CodeFixes; using Microsoft.CodeAnalysis.CodeStyle; using Microsoft.CodeAnalysis.CSharp.Formatting; using Microsoft.CodeAnalysis.CSharp.Syntax; using Microsoft.CodeAnalysis.Diagnostics; using Microsoft.CodeAnalysis.Editing; using Microsoft.CodeAnalysis.Host.Mef; using Microsoft.CodeAnalysis.Shared.Extensions; namespace Microsoft.CodeAnalysis.CSharp.ConvertNamespace; [ExportCodeFixProvider(LanguageNames.CSharp, Name = PredefinedCodeFixProviderNames.ConvertNamespace), Shared] [method: ImportingConstructor] [method: Obsolete(MefConstruction.ImportingConstructorMessage, error: true)] internal sealed class ConvertNamespaceCodeFixProvider() : SyntaxEditorBasedCodeFixProvider { public override ImmutableArray<string> FixableDiagnosticIds => [IDEDiagnosticIds.UseBlockScopedNamespaceDiagnosticId, IDEDiagnosticIds.UseFileScopedNamespaceDiagnosticId]; public override async Task RegisterCodeFixesAsync(CodeFixContext context) { var diagnostic = context.Diagnostics.First(); var (title, equivalenceKey) = ConvertNamespaceAnalysis.GetInfo( diagnostic.Id switch { IDEDiagnosticIds.UseBlockScopedNamespaceDiagnosticId => NamespaceDeclarationPreference.BlockScoped, IDEDiagnosticIds.UseFileScopedNamespaceDiagnosticId => NamespaceDeclarationPreference.FileScoped, _ => throw ExceptionUtilities.UnexpectedValue(diagnostic.Id), }); RegisterCodeFix(context, title, equivalenceKey); } protected override async Task FixAllAsync( Document document, ImmutableArray<Diagnostic> diagnostics, SyntaxEditor editor, CancellationToken cancellationToken) { var diagnostic = diagnostics.First(); var namespaceDecl = (BaseNamespaceDeclarationSyntax)diagnostic.AdditionalLocations[0].FindNode(cancellationToken); var options = await document.GetCSharpSyntaxFormattingOptionsAsync(cancellationToken).ConfigureAwait(false); var converted = await ConvertNamespaceTransform.ConvertAsync(document, namespaceDecl, options, cancellationToken).ConfigureAwait(false); editor.ReplaceNode( editor.OriginalRoot, await converted.GetRequiredSyntaxRootAsync(cancellationToken).ConfigureAwait(false)); } }
